body, html, img, div, li, ol, ul {
  border: none;
  margin: 0px;
  padding: 0px; 
}

body, html {
  background-color: #e0e0e0;
  font-family: Helvetica, Verdana, Arial, sans-serif;  
  font-size: 14px;
  color: #000000;
}

.clear {
  clear: both; 
}

.hidden {
  display: none; 
}

a {
  text-decoration: none;
  color: #5aa7da; 
}

a:hover {
  text-decoration: underline;
}

.center {
  text-align: center; 
}











#wrapper {
  width: 900px;
  margin: auto; 
}

#wrapper #head {
  text-align: center;
}

#wrapper #menu {
 font-size: 0px;
 text-align: center;
 margin-bottom: 2px;
}

#wrapper #menu a {
    padding: 1px;
}

.lt-ie8 #wrapper #menu {
  font-size: 4px;
}

.lt-ie8 #wrapper #menu a {
    padding: 0px;
}



#wrapper #flash {
  background-color: #dddfff;
  width: 900px;
  height: 250px;
  overflow: hidden;
  position: relative;
}

#wrapper #container {
  background-color: #ffffff;
  background-image: url(container_bg.jpg);
  background-repeat: repeat-x;
}

#wrapper #container #submenu {
  width: 148px;
  padding: 32px;
  float: left;
}

* html #wrapper #container #submenu {
  padding: 28px;  
}

#wrapper #container #submenu #smContent {
  margin: 42px 0px 0px 0px; 
}

#wrapper #container #submenu #logo {
  text-align: center;
}

#wrapper #container #submenu #smContent #title {
  font-weight: bold;
  color: #5aa7da; 
  font-size: 24px;
}

#wrapper #container #content {
  margin-left: 212px;
  padding: 32px;
}

* html #wrapper #container #content {
  margin-left: 213px;
  padding: 28px;
  overflow: visible;
}

* html #wrapper #container #content table {
  width: 99% !important;
}

#wrapper #container #content #location {
  margin-bottom: 20px; 
}

#wrapper #footer {
  padding: 5px;
  font-size: 10px;
  text-align: center;
  color: #666;
}